          @archmoj: Sorry for the delay in testing. I finally got around to it.

The issue with the gridlines seems to be resolved, but we have a similar situation with the tick labels. Here is a codepen displaying the problem:

https://codepen.io/Djeramon/pen/RwzvXQX

What it looks like in the new test version:
image

From my understanding, tick labels and ticks should always be drawn on top of the traces, correct?
